全面掌握HTML+CSS+JS的网页设计课程
需积分: 38 152 浏览量
更新于2024-11-17
3
收藏 53.55MB ZIP 举报
资源摘要信息:"HTML+CSS+JS网页制作课程设计"
在现代互联网技术领域,HTML、CSS 和 JavaScript 是构建网页的三大核心技术。本课程设计旨在通过理论与实践相结合的方式,使学生能够熟练掌握这三种技术,并通过项目实践来综合运用所学知识,完成一个具有实际应用价值的网页设计项目。
HTML(HyperText Markup Language)是网页内容的骨架,它定义了网页的结构和内容。HTML 使用标签(tags)来组织网页的文本、图片、视频等元素,并通过标记来指示浏览器如何显示这些内容。HTML5 是最新一代的 HTML 标准,它引入了更多的语义化标签和 API,例如用于媒体播放的 `<video>` 和 `<audio>` 标签,以及用于表单验证的 `<input>` 标签的新类型。
CSS(Cascading Style Sheets)是网页样式的灵魂,用于描述网页的呈现方式。CSS 规定了网页的布局、颜色、字体等视觉元素。CSS3 是最新的 CSS 规范,提供了许多强大的样式功能,如圆角、阴影、渐变、动画以及多列布局等。通过 CSS3,开发者可以创建更加丰富和动态的网页界面。
JavaScript 是网页的行为和动态效果的实现者,它是一种脚本语言,能够与 HTML 和 CSS 结合,为网页添加交互性。JavaScript 通过操作 DOM(文档对象模型)来改变页面内容和结构,响应用户操作,实现动画效果和数据处理等。ES6(ECMAScript 2015)是 JavaScript 的一个重要版本,它引入了模块化、箭头函数、类、Promise 等现代编程概念和特性。
课程设计通常会要求学生完成以下任务:
1. 网页内容规划:确定网页主题和内容,组织合理的页面结构。
2. 页面设计:使用 HTML 设计网页的基本结构,并用 CSS 设计相应的样式。
3. 功能实现:通过 JavaScript 实现网页的交云动效果,如按钮点击响应、数据输入验证等。
4. 测试优化:对网页进行测试,确保其兼容性和性能,并根据测试结果进行优化。
5. 项目部署:将完成的网页部署到服务器上,使其他人可以通过互联网访问。
本课程设计将帮助学生构建一个完整的网页开发流程框架,从页面设计到前端编程,再到项目测试与部署。通过实践,学生可以更好地理解前后端开发的分工与协作,为后续深入学习前端框架和后端技术打下坚实的基础。
完成本课程设计的学生应该能够独立完成一个基本的网页设计项目,并在此过程中加深对 HTML、CSS 和 JavaScript 技术的理解和应用能力。此外,通过该项目的实施,学生将学会如何利用这些技术解决实际问题,提升个人的项目开发经验和设计创新能力。
971 浏览量
345 浏览量
546 浏览量
647 浏览量
685 浏览量
214 浏览量
730 浏览量
2022-07-14 上传
2022-07-14 上传
涫清辞
- 粉丝: 4
- 资源: 2
最新资源
- 跟我学SPCE061A单片机v1.1
- IDL与 ENVI二次开发
- MATLAB® The Language of Technical Computing
- cntesting 测试计划,模板,供大家分享
- 层次分析法的基本原理与步骤
- 基于MCS-51单片机调频调相
- c语言习题辑(谭浩强)答案
- Php_Mysql_Apache_phpmyAdmin_ 图文版配置手册
- linux系统移植.pdf
- Java Application Development on Linux
- 用单片机设计的音乐喷泉
- Active Directory活动目录的重命名
- qwt-5.1.0.zip安装帮助文档
- Linux内核解释(赵炯)
- ArcCatalog学习资料
- 北大青鸟ATEN课本全部命令